Embarking on the more info journey of hatching your own chicks is a thrilling experience. But before you welcome those fluffy bundles of joy into the world, it's essential to understand the intricacies of chicken egg incubation. This process mimics the natural environment a hen provides, ensuring optimal conditions for the developing embryos to thrive.
- To start, you'll need a reliable incubator. These machines carefully maintain temperature and humidity levels, mimicking a hen's nest. Aim for a consistent a temperature around 99.5-100°F.
- Humidity also plays a crucial role. Maintain humidity levels at roughly 50-60 percent to prevent the eggs from becoming too dry or excessively damp. Using a hygrometer helps you monitor and adjust the humidity as needed.
- Turning the eggs several times a day is essential for even development. This simulates the natural turning motion a hen undertakes to keep the embryos properly positioned.
After approximately 21 days, you'll begin to see signs of hatching. Be patient and resist the urge to intervene during this delicate process. Soon enough, your chicks will emerge, ready to begin their journey.

Examining Chick Development: When Do Eggs Hatch?
The emergence of a fluffy chick from its shell signifies a remarkable transformation. But just how long | what time frame | when exactly does this fascinating event occur? Chick development within | inside | nestled within the egg is a complex and carefully timed process, with factors like species, breed, incubation temperature playing crucial roles. On average, most chicken eggs hatch approximately 21 days after incubation begins. However, fluctuations in these factors can result in hatching times falling from 18 to 24 days.
- Elements that can affect hatching time include:
- Species and breed of the chicken
- Incubation temperature
- Moisture content within the incubator
- Egg size and condition
